Output 69a5f9f922c9f6aac1de0227bfc61373bbadd105af5ba5c93fde6cfd78f23b8e:31

value
21697414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da6da169964cdc4b717f70e7db4dd8cc1d237a5e OP_EQUAL
address
3MbxZdBemDGd7qJBimVcTgof1kvBhQ4PmS
transaction
69a5f9f922c9f6aac1de0227bfc61373bbadd105af5ba5c93fde6cfd78f23b8e
spent
true